Our Team

 

William A. Berg is Sigma's founder and president.  From 1982 until 1993, Bill was the research director for Paulson Investment Company, Inc., creating and building Paulson's research department.  Between 1979 and 1982, he practiced corporate and securities law in Portland with Stoel Rives.  Bill received Master's and Bachelor's degrees (with honors and distinction) in economics from Stanford University in 1976 and a law degree from Harvard Law School (cum laude) in 1979.  He is a Chartered Financial Analyst charterholder and a member of the CFA® Society of Portland since 1986, a CERTIFIED FINANCIAL PLANNER TM certificant, and a member of the investment committee of the Oregon Community Foundation.


John C. Abrahamson, principal and chief investment officer.  Prior to joining Sigma in 1995, Mr. Abrahamson was a portfolio manager with Qualivest Capital Management, Inc., U.S. Bank's wholly owned investment adviser, acting as the lead investment officer for U.S. Bank's Private Asset Management Group, managing over $500 million in private assets and as co-manager of the bank's Core Equity Strategy.  Mr. Abrahamson received Bachelor's and Master's degrees with honors in music from The Juilliard School in 1978 and attended Oregon State University.  He is a CERTIFIED FINANCIAL PLANNER TM certificant and past president of the CFA® Society of Portland. John recently served on the Leadership Committee for the Boys & Girls Clubs of Portland's National Report on the State of our Children & Dyslexia.


Michael J. Freiling joined Sigma in November 2000 as a portfolio manager.  Prior to joining Sigma, Mike developed software products for the pension and investment industry.  Mike also maintains an active consulting practice independent from Sigma, advising large financial institutions and retirement plans.  His quarterly report on the investment markets is distributed to over 100 of the nation's largest pension and 401(k) plans.  Mike is a Chartered Financial Analyst charterholder (CFA®) and holds a Ph.D. in applied mathematics from MIT.  In 1977 Mike was named a Henry Luce Scholar with an appointment to Kyoto University in Japan.  Mike was an adjunct faculty member in the Oregon Graduate Institute's computational finance program, where he taught the portfolio management course.


Harmon P.W. Laurin, managing director of client services.  From 1998 until joining Sigma in July 2005, Harmon was a senior vice president for Columbia Management Group in Portland, Oregon, creating and managing Columbia's Private Wealth Services division with assets under management of approximately $600 million. From 1993 until 1998 he worked for Fidelity Investments in San Francisco, California, helping to create Fidelity's private asset management program and managing the western region sales division for that program. Prior to that he was the manager of a fee based financial planning operation that specialized in working with owners of closely held corporations. He received a Bachelor's degree from Stanford University in 1980.


Kyle B. Watt, director of client services.  Kyle joined Sigma Investment Management Company in May 2001.  Prior to joining Sigma, Kyle worked in national account sales for Lanier, a document management company.  He is a 1999 graduate of the University of Oregon, where he received a B.S. in Business Administration. Kyle obtained his CERTIFIED FINANCIAL PLANNER TM certification in 2007.


John W. Settle joined Sigma in January 2000 and works with Sigma on a part-time basis on Sigma's consulting projects.  Dr. Settle is an associate professor in the Portland State University School of Business Administration, his employer since 1984, where he teaches corporate finance, investments and portfolio management.  Dr. Settle has a B.A. in Mathematics from Pomona College and a B.S., M.B.A. and Ph.D from the University of Washington.  He is a Chartered Financial Analyst charterholder and member of the CFA® Society of Portland.



James T. Van Horn, chief operating officer and chief compliance officer.  From December 2001 until joining Sigma in May 2006, Jim was the controller for City Center Parking, a Portland-based parking management company.  He previously was the chief financial officer for a hedge fund, a staff accountant with a major national accounting firm and a nuclear engineer.  Jim has been a licensed CPA in the State of Oregon since 1999.  He received his Post-Baccalaureate Certificate in Accounting from Portland State University in 1997 and his B.S. in Chemical Engineering from Oregon State University in 1989.
 

 
Cheryl L. Donahue has been with Sigma Investment Management Company since September 1997. Prior to joining Sigma, Ms. Donahue was a performance analyst with Qualivest Capital Management, Inc., formerly U.S. Bank's wholly owned investment adviser, where she was responsible for calculating assets under management, the returns on mutual fund, commingled fund and separate account assets for U.S. Bank's Trust Division and responding to RFP's.


 
Stephanie Garrison, client services administrative assistant.  Stephanie joined Sigma in May 2005 and provides support for marketing and client service activities. 
 
  
 
James A. Monroe, securities trader.  James joined Sigma Investment Management Company in July of 2007.  He received his B.S. in Business Finance from Portland State University in 2007. Prior to joining Sigma, James worked as a volunteer finance intern with the City of Portland’s office of Management and Finance.
